Qingdao Cruise Terminal designed by CCDI – Mozhao Studio & Jing Studio, Citizens of Qingdao have a strong sense of belonging to the sea, and this sense of belonging can be seen in every part of the public activities in this coastal city. Pier 6, where the cruise Terminal located, is surrounded by blue water and has the inherent advantage of developing a recreational park that combined with yacht rental services. With the complementary commercial functions and landscape, permanent and temporary exhibitions at the arrival and departure hall, the multi-functionality of the cruise terminal ensures that liveliness and richness of this coastal city can be sustained.

Considering Qingdao?s prevailing northwest wind in winter, and the superior landscape conditions at the site?s south bay, this project includes a degrading terrace towards the South under the large structural span of steel, forming a major outdoor public platform. At the North façade on the third floor, there are a few outdoor sightseeing platforms for sea viewing, at the same time, providing partial interactive connections between the North and South sides. Similar to decks on the boat, these platforms provide space for relaxation and activities. Photography: Zhang Chao – Xia Zhi
